Résumé: | This book considers how ideas about blackness travel across the Americas via migration, and media, cultural, and political exchanges. It examines African-descended populations in Latin America and Afro-Latin@s in the United States in order to explore questions of black identity and representation, transnationalism, and diaspora. Afro-Latin@s in Movement explores diverse topicsℓ́ℓfrom popular music to sports to political organizingℓ́ℓto consider the ways that blackness is imagined, embodied, and understood across the Americas. |
